Good Boy has this gritty, raw vibe that really pulls you in. The pacing's a bit uneven at times, but it suits the chaotic life of the protagonist. The story dives deep into themes of desperation and survival. I mean, when he decides to take his fate into his own hands, you can't help but feel for the guy, even as things spiral out of control. The killer is a real piece of work—sadistic, with a knack for psychological games that are just unsettling enough to keep you glued. Also, the practical effects in the more tense sequences are pretty impressive for its budget, adding a layer of realism that kinda enhances the overall tension. It's definitely a unique take on the thriller genre, with some unexpected twists along the way.
